  2. A haptic control system for functional electrical stimulation of paraplegic legs

    … electrical stimulation (FES) is a means by which paraplegic men and women can use their natural legs for walking. In FES the impaired muscles are stimulated with electricity in a proper cycle to cause the legs to move in a walking pattern. It can be greatly beneficial for paraplegics however, …
